What Awareness Level Responders Are Not Trained to Do
Awareness level responders are not trained to take direct action in hazardous situations. Unlike operations-level responders who can perform defensive actions, awareness level personnel must maintain a safe distance from dangerous materials or situations. They are not equipped with the specialized protective equipment or advanced training necessary to handle hazardous materials directly.
These responders are also not responsible for developing incident action plans or making strategic decisions about emergency response. Their role is primarily observational and informational rather than tactical or operational. They cannot make decisions about containment strategies, evacuation routes, or resource allocation during an incident.
Limitations in Technical Capabilities
Awareness level responders do not have the technical expertise to identify all hazardous substances they might encounter. While they can recognize that a substance may be dangerous and requires professional handling, they lack the sophisticated testing equipment and advanced knowledge to determine exact chemical compositions or potential reactions.
They are not qualified to operate specialized emergency response equipment such as atmospheric monitors, decontamination units, or advanced personal protective equipment beyond basic gear. Their training does not include the manipulation of valves, pumps, or other control mechanisms that might be present at an incident site.
Communication Boundaries
An awareness level responder is not the primary point of contact for media or public information during an incident. Their role in communication is limited to providing basic observations and relaying critical information to incoming specialized teams. They do not have the authority to release official statements or make public announcements about the nature or severity of an incident.
These responders are also not responsible for coordinating with multiple agencies or managing the overall emergency response effort. That responsibility falls to incident commanders and specialized team leaders who have the training and authority to direct complex emergency operations.
Medical Treatment Limitations
Awareness level responders are not emergency medical technicians or paramedics. While they may have basic first aid knowledge, they are not trained to provide advanced medical care to victims of hazardous material incidents or other emergencies. They cannot perform triage, administer medications, or provide definitive medical treatment.
Their role in medical situations is limited to recognizing when medical assistance is needed and ensuring that victims are in a safe location for treatment by qualified medical personnel. They must avoid direct contact with contaminated individuals or those who may have been exposed to hazardous substances.
Legal and Liability Considerations
Awareness level responders do not have the legal authority to make binding decisions about property access, evacuations, or business operations during an emergency. These decisions typically require specific legal authority or are made by designated officials with appropriate jurisdiction.
They are also not personally liable for the outcomes of emergency situations, provided they act within their training and established protocols. However, they can be held accountable if they exceed their authority or training by attempting actions beyond their awareness level capabilities.
Documentation and Reporting Limitations
While awareness level responders may take notes about what they observe, they are not responsible for comprehensive incident documentation. Detailed reporting, evidence collection, and formal documentation are typically handled by specialized teams or investigators who arrive later in the response process.
They do not have the training to preserve a crime scene or maintain the integrity of evidence that might be relevant to a subsequent investigation. Their observations are valuable but preliminary, and they must be careful not to disturb potential evidence while performing their awareness-level duties.

Training Strategies That Emphasize Boundaries
Because the line between appropriate action and overreach is often thin, modern training curricula place a strong emphasis on “what not to do” as much as on “what to do.” Simulation exercises now incorporate scenario‑based decision trees that force participants to identify the limits of their authority, recognize when to disengage, and practice escalation protocols. This focus on restraint cultivates a culture of humility and reinforces the principle that early intervention is valuable only when it stays within prescribed boundaries.
Mentorship programs that pair novice awareness responders with seasoned professionals further reinforce these lessons. By observing experienced colleagues navigate complex incidents, newer responders learn how to interpret ambiguous cues, communicate effectively with higher‑level units, and document observations without overstepping their mandate.

Measuring Impact and Continuous Improvement
To validate the effectiveness of awareness level protocols, agencies are increasingly adopting metrics that go beyond simple incident counts. Key performance indicators now include the time elapsed between initial observation and the dispatch of specialized units, the accuracy of situational reports, and the rate of false alarms versus missed detections. Analyzing these data points enables organizations to refine training modules, update technological tools, and adjust communication pathways to close gaps in the response chain.
Continuous improvement loops—where feedback from real incidents informs future policy revisions—ensure that the scope of awareness level responsibilities remains aligned with evolving threats. This dynamic approach guarantees that responders stay current with emerging hazards such as bio‑security events, drone incursions, or large‑scale infrastructure failures.
